Key Insights
The global biological implants market is experiencing robust growth, driven by a confluence of factors. An aging global population necessitates increased orthopedic and cardiovascular procedures, fueling demand for implants. Technological advancements, such as the development of biocompatible materials and minimally invasive surgical techniques, are further propelling market expansion. The rising prevalence of chronic diseases like diabetes and osteoarthritis, which often necessitate implant interventions, significantly contributes to market growth. Furthermore, the increasing adoption of advanced imaging technologies, enabling more precise implant placement and improved surgical outcomes, is a key driver. The market is segmented by implant type (cardiovascular, spinal, orthopedic, dental, ophthalmic, and others) and material (biomaterial metals and alloys, polymers, and others). Geographical variations exist; North America and Europe currently hold significant market shares, benefiting from advanced healthcare infrastructure and higher per capita healthcare expenditure. However, the Asia-Pacific region is expected to witness the fastest growth due to rising disposable incomes, increasing healthcare awareness, and expanding healthcare infrastructure in developing economies. Challenges remain, such as high implant costs limiting accessibility in certain regions, and concerns regarding implant rejection or infection. Nevertheless, ongoing research and development efforts focused on improving biocompatibility, durability, and efficacy of implants are expected to alleviate some of these restraints and sustain the market's long-term growth trajectory.

Key Milestones in Biological Implants Industry Industry
June 2022: ZimVie launched the Food and Drug Administration cleared T3 pro tampered implant and Encode emergence Healing Abutment in the United States. This launch signifies advancements in dental implant technology and expands ZimVie’s product portfolio, impacting market competition.
April 2022: The Orthopaedic Implant Company received Food and Drug Administration clearance and launched the high-valve dorsal scanning plate. This expansion of OIC's orthopedic trauma portfolio strengthens its market position by offering a comprehensive and cost-effective alternative to premium plating systems.
